Introduction: Nearly 10% of the entire world's gold production is from heap-leaching operations--236 metric tons gold/yr (Marsden, 2006). Thus, heap leaching is an important process for the mining industry.

In 2011, the Heap Leaching process represented approximately 15% of the total world gold production (Adams, 2016). The Silver–Gold Heap Leaching process (SGHL) involves stacking the mineral into a heap and irrigating it with a dilute alkaline cyanide aqueous solution that percolates to dissolve the metals of interest (Manning and Kappes, 2016).

Consequently, most gold extraction will be discussed in a subsequent section with precious metals. However, it is useful to indicate that heap leaching of low-grade gold ore is commonly practiced using 50–500 ppm sodium cyanide solution at pH 10.5–11.5.
